• The secret of success is learning how to use pain and pleasure instead of having pain and pleasure use you. If you do that, you're in control of your life. If you don't, life controls you.
      Tony Robbins

    • If you do what you've always done, you'll get what you've always gotten.
      Tony Robbins

  1. Address: Floor 3th, Information Technology Center of BASU University, Hamedan, Iran.

    Tel: +988138270182 & +988138268809         Email: info@wsnlab.org

    • Carry out the Wireless Sensor Network Simulation projects
    • Consulting the Wireless Sensor Network Projects
    • Implementation Hardware, Middle-ware and Software of WSN.

    for more information you can contact us: info@wsnlab.org

  2. Our Persian Forum ,
    www.wsnlab.ir

Implementing A New Manet Unicast Routing Protocol In Ns2

Discussion in 'Manet' started by Homaei, Nov 9, 2013.

  1. Homaei

    Homaei Administrator Staff Member

    Implementing a New Manet Unicast Routing Protocol in NS2
    Francisco J. Ros
    Pedro M. Ruiz
    {fjrm, pedrom}@dif.um.es
    Dept. of Information and Communications Engineering
    University of Murcia
    December, 2004

    1 Introduction
    During the last year, we have witnessed a lot of people asking for the same question in the ns-users mailing list. How do I develop my own protocol for NS2? By writing this document we hope to help those researchers who need to add a Manet routing protocol for NS-2.27. We focus our document in uni-cast protocols. The document is aimed to those people who are somehow familiar with performing simulations in NS-2, and they want to go one step forward to implement their own protocols. Everything we describe in this text is related to version 2.27 of NS2, but it might be useful for other versions as well. We assume that the reader is familiar with the NS2 basics. That means having read and at least mostly understood “Marc Greis’ Tutorial” [1]. It would be very useful if you also take a look at “The ns Manual” [2], specially chapters 3-5, 10-12, 15-16, 23, 25 and 29. We will refer to them several times throughout this text and encourage you to read them. Before coding your own routing protocol, you should know how to perform simulations with other implemented protocols and you are expected to feel familiar and comfortable with simulator. This will avoid lots of misunderstandings and doubts while reading this document. Besides this tutorial is about programming. You need knowledge about C++ and (a little) Tcl programming. If you aren’t enough experienced with these programming languages, you should firstly read any of the excellent resources about them which are freely available in the Internet.

    Referenced by: http://www.wsnlab.org
    Author: Mohammah Hossein Homaei
    Wireless Sensor Networks Laboratory of Iran
    www.wsnlab.org
  2. mehdi enzo

    mehdi enzo New Member

    salam man daram ro projeh wormhole attack kar mikonam ke routing protocol DSR dareh. man tazeh shoro be kar ba NS2 kardam. khastam kami raje be piadeh sazi DSR routing baram begid ke chegone piade sazi mishe?

Share This Page

Get our toolbar! Flag Counter